线程池ThreadPoolTaskExecutor异步处理使用方法
- 添加配置
#线程控制
executor:
corePoolSize: 16 #核心线程数目
maxPoolSize: 64 #指定最大线程数
queueCapacity: 16 #队列中最大的数目
keepAliveSeconds: 60 #线程空闲后的最大存活时间
- 创建一个GlobalConfig配置类
package com.ksxx.platform.mqtt.mqtt;
import org.springframework.beans.factory.annotation.Value;
import org.springframework.context.annotation.Bean;
import org.springframework.context.annotation.Configuration;
import org.springframework.scheduling.concurrent.ThreadPoolTaskExecutor;

本文介绍了如何在Java中使用ThreadPoolTaskExecutor进行线程池配置和实现异步任务处理,包括配置步骤和创建GlobalConfig配置类。
最低0.47元/天 解锁文章
1282





